an ancient town of France, in the Lyonnais, on the river Saone. It is the capital of a canton in the department of the Rhone, and formerly bore the title of barony. Pop. 1750. 13½ miles north of Lyons. Long. 4. 44. E. Lat. 45. 55. N.
